2862  Alternate cryptocurrencies / Altcoin Discussion / Re: Ledger owners lose 1.1 million XRP!! on: November 08, 2020, 06:57:52 PM
Quote
In a similar ongoing scam, a phishing email that appears to be sent from the official account for “Team Ripple” appeals to Ledger users by offering an XRP giveaway to “whitelisted addresses” as part of a “Community Support Program.” The registration process involves handing over your Ledger seed phrase or crypto private key in order to qualify for the non-existent program.

This one is obvious but could still make a victim that has so much trust with "Team Ripple".
Since I was also a victim of a phishing attempt which was sadly successful, I learned my lesson.
Don't believe the bonuses.
If there is a log-in attempt, get away from it.
Changed my e-mail for my basic sign-ups. Damn, it's a load of work but it will be worth in the long run.
